mmdetection安装教程详细
时间: 2024-01-21 10:14:52 浏览: 39
以下是MMDetection的安装教程详细步骤:
1. 首先,你可以选择通过官方文档提供的方法进行安装。官方文档链接如下:[MMDetection官方文档](https://mmdetection.readthed***装。首先,你需要在虚拟环境中执行以下命令安装mmengine:
```shell
pip install mmengine
```
3. 接下来,你需要安装MMCV。以cuda113+torch1.11为例,你可以执行以下命令进行安装:
```shell
pip install "mmcv>=2.0.0" -f https://download.openmmlab.com/mmcv/dist/cu113/torch1.11.0/index.html
```
4. 最后,你需要克隆MMDetection的GitHub仓库,并在克隆的目录中执行以下命令进行安装:
```shell
git clone https://github.com/open-mmlab/mmdetection.git
cd mmdetection
pip install -v -e .
```
其中,`-v`参数表示详细说明或更多的输出,`-e`参数表示在可编辑模式下安装项目,这样对代码所做的任何本地修改都会生效,无需重新安装。
相关问题
liunx mmdetection安装教程
以下是在Linux系统上安装mmdetection的步骤:
1. 首先,进入到mmdetection项目的目录中。可以使用命令`cd mmdetection`来切换到该目录。
2. 然后,使用pip安装所需的依赖库。可以使用命令`pip install -r requirements/build.txt`来安装这些依赖库。这些依赖库会在安装过程中被自动下载和安装。
3. 接下来,创建一个虚拟环境,并激活该虚拟环境。可以使用以下命令创建一个名为mmdetection的虚拟环境:`conda create -n mmdetection python=3.7`。创建完成后,使用命令`conda activate mmdetection`来激活该虚拟环境。
4. 然后,安装PyTorch。可以根据自己的需求选择合适的PyTorch版本进行安装。具体安装命令可以参考PyTorch官方文档提供的指引。
5. 最后,根据mmdetection的GitHub说明,确保安装正确的MMCV版本以避免出现问题。可以使用命令`pip install -r requirements.txt`来安装正确的MMCV版本。
请按照上述步骤执行,即可成功在Linux系统上安装mmdetection。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[MMDetection亲测安装教程](https://blog.csdn.net/qq_45057749/article/details/122964020)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
mmdetection安装
以下是在Linux环境下安装mmdetection的步骤:
1. 克隆mmdetection仓库:
```python
git clone https://github.com/open-mmlab/mmdetection.git
```
2. 安装依赖项:
```python
pip install -r requirements/build.txt
pip install "git+https://github.com/open-mmlab/cocoapi.git#subdirectory=pycocotools"
```
3. 编译CUDA扩展:
```python
cd mmdetection
python setup.py develop
```
4. 测试安装是否成功:
```python
python -m pytest tests/
```
如果所有测试都通过,则表示安装成功。
以上是在Linux环境下的安装方法,如果您在Windows环境下安装mmdetection,可以参考官方文档:https://github.com/open-mmlab/mmdetection/blob/master/docs/get_started.md